Which enlightenment thinker affirmed the beliefs in the box in his two treatises of government?

Answer:

John Locke

Explanation:

The author who wrote the two treatises of government was John Locke. John Locke was one of the most influential Enlightenment thinkers, and is also known as the "Father of Liberalism." Locke was an English philosopher and physician, and he worked in the areas of empiricism, social contract theory, political philosophy and liberal theory.

The _______________ says that, as we take more and more observations at random from any population, the distribution of the mean
Marizza181 [45]

Answer:  The correct answer is : The central limit theorem

Explanation:  This is a fundamental theorem of probability and statistics. When the sample size is large enough, the distribution of the means follows approximately a normal distribution. The theorem can be applied regardless of the form of population distribution.
